💡 Tips

  • Use the village as a quiet home base to explore nearby Nin and its famous sandy beaches.
  • Visit the Nin Saltworks (Solana Nin) for a unique look at traditional salt production.
  • Explore the Ravni Kotari region by bike; the terrain is mostly flat and traffic is light.
  • Buy fresh seasonal produce directly from local family farms (OPG) along the roads.
  • Enjoy the cooler evenings in the hinterland, which provide a nice break from the coastal heat.

🍽 Food

🍽
Nin Šokol

A unique cured pork neck specialty marinated in red wine, typical of the Nin area.

🍽
Domestic Cheese

Try the artisanal sheep cheese from the Ravni Kotari farms, often aged to perfection.

🍽
Local Red Wines

The fertile soil produces excellent red wines; look for cellar door sales in the village.

Dračevac Ninski is situated in the fertile plain of Ravni Kotari, about 10 kilometers from the historical town of Nin. The village is characterized by traditional agriculture, where the cultivation of grapes, olives, and figs plays a central role. The surroundings offer wide fields and gentle hills, good for cycling tours or long walks away from the tourist crowds. Historically, this region belongs to the heartland of the medieval Croatian state. The architecture in the village is a mix of old stone houses and more modern residential buildings. The small chapel in the center serves as a meeting point for the local community, especially during religious holidays. As the village lies slightly inland, residents and guests enjoy a pleasant tranquility, while the sandy beaches of Nin and the lagoon are just a short drive away. This makes Dračevac Ninski an attractive destination for vacationers seeking authentic rural life while staying close to the sea. In the region, local products such as sheep cheese and homemade wine are often sold directly from the farms. The connection to the city of Zadar is also excellent, enabling day trips to its many sights. In summer, the light breeze from the Velebit Mountains often keeps the temperature slightly cooler than right on the coast. It is a place that features insights into real Dalmatian life beyond the large resorts.
